Palworld, an upcoming open-world survival game, has sparked controversy over its portrayal of capturing, training, and potentially eating Pals, sentient creatures that resemble Pokémon. While some argue that the game promotes cruelty towards animals, others defend it as a thought-provoking exploration of ethics in a fictional world.

Arguments for Cruelty

  • Violent Gameplay: Palworld features a “hunting” system where players capture and kill Pals for food and resources. This act of violence raises concerns about desensitizing players to animal suffering.
  • Potential for Abuse: The game allows players to keep Pals in confinement and subject them to harsh training methods. This could perpetuate the idea that animals can be treated as mere objects.
  • Ethical Ambiguity: The game’s morality is intentionally ambiguous, allowing players to make choices such as whether or not to eat their Pals. This ambiguity can lead to players questioning the boundaries of what is considered cruel and acceptable.

Arguments Against Cruelty

  • Fictional Setting: Palworld takes place in a fictional world where Pals are not real animals and do not experience pain or suffering like real creatures. The game’s violence is purely simulated and does not promote harm to actual animals.
  • Educational Value: The game encourages players to think critically about the ethics of capturing and using animals. By confronting players with these issues, it can foster valuable discussions about animal rights and welfare.
  • Player Autonomy: Players have the freedom to choose how they interact with Pals. The game does not force players to engage in cruel behavior, and it provides alternatives such as befriending and caring for Pals.

Mechanics Under Scrutiny

Palworld allows players to capture, train, and battle creatures known as Pals. While taming these creatures is essential for survival, the game also offers various methods for manipulating their behavior. Players can feed Pals with items that alter their personalities, heal their wounds, or even revive them after death. However, the game’s darker mechanics lie in the ability to “sacrifice” Pals to extract their traits or enhance the abilities of others.

Ethical Considerations

The ability to sacrifice Pals for personal gain has raised concerns that Palworld may normalize cruelty towards animals. Critics argue that it encourages players to view creatures as disposable resources rather than sentient beings with their own intrinsic value. The game’s lack of consequences for animal abuse further reinforces the idea that Pals are merely objects to be exploited.
